Government Tests Supersonic Missile
From Times Wire Reports
India successfully test-fired a supersonic cruise missile capable of hitting major cities in Pakistan. Islamabad denounced the move as a sign of New Delhi’s “massive militarization.”
It was the third successful launch of the Brahmos, which has a range of about 180 miles, flies at 1,400 mph and has a payload of 440 pounds. It cannot carry a nuclear warhead.
